Default Knock Sensor ?

I'm in the process of swapping over to an LS6 PCV system and when i pulled the knock sensors one of them has oil in it. I havent pulled the valley cover off yet but my question is is the oil from the valley cover gasket leaking? Also i take it i should be on the safe side and replace the knock sensors while im in there?

You don't have to replace them if they are in good shape. Usually the front one is rusted and needs replacing. Just make sure you seal the grommets with silicone, This will keep water from getting in. Oil could just be from your intake.
